According to this bird checklist of UAE

http://www.tommypedersen.com/UAE checklist - short.doc

three species of nightjars have been recorded there: European, Egyptian and Sykes's. Of these European is the only species that has a whitish band running across the lesser wing coverts, and the other two species are also more sand coloured. So your bird is an European Nightjar.
